Nine Tournament Rule:
At the Fall 2019 KSHSAA Board of Directors Meeting it was unanimously approved to beginning with the 2020-2021 school year to allow students to participate in up to nine (9) competitions each year, excluding Regional and State competitions IF their school hosts a league or invitational tournament during the regular season. In the past, Scholars Bowl Rule 51-2-3 only allowed eight (8) regular season competitions per student. It is the hope of KASBC, along with KSHSAA, to increase the number or regular season tournaments by hosting an invitational tournament.

Coaches' CPR Reminder:
In April 2019, the KSHSAA Board of Directors adopted a rule requiring any head or assistant coach/sponsor for any KSHSAA sanctioned activity to be certified or trained in CPR and AED administration. This rule went into effect for the 2019-2020 activities year.
